Output ad5baa95142b4b7951b0daabae24106fcecc8d66ec5765e2a2fca8dc8d6a31bc:3
- value
- 312482960
- script pubkey
- OP_0 OP_PUSHBYTES_20 5284149c70cb0ac414e77e9d2c0e8162dd9369db
- address
- bc1q22zpf8rsev9vg98806wjcr5pvtwex6wmqgyd3r
- transaction
- ad5baa95142b4b7951b0daabae24106fcecc8d66ec5765e2a2fca8dc8d6a31bc